Sarah Campbell is a Licensed Mental Health Counselor who focuses on helping children, adults, and couples navigate life's tensions and emotional hurdles. With a Master of Arts in Counseling Psychology from The Seattle School, she has built a clinical background in private clinics and community mental health, complemented by experience as a behavioral coach in elementary and middle school settings. Sarah specializes in addressing a variety of concerns, including anxiety, depression, trauma, grief, and relationship issues, while also providing parent coaching and support for conflict resolution, emotion dysregulation, and social skills deficits. Her primary treatment modality is psychodynamic talk therapy, rooted in the belief that the therapeutic relationship is a foundation for personal transformation and a healthier relationship with oneself. Sarah is also an EMDR-trained therapist, utilizing bilateral stimulation to help the brain reprocess maladaptive memories. Additionally, she incorporates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) to help clients understand how their interpretations of situations drive their actions and Motivational Interviewing to explore their readiness for change. Sarah’s care approach is designed to empower clients to care for their own feelings, advocate for themselves, and establish the boundaries necessary to thrive. She currently provides all services virtually to residents across Washington State, utilizing a telehealth platform to deliver the same warm and engaged clinical care that clients would receive in a traditional office setting.
